This demonstration shows the end-user application of the Video-over-IP (VIP) system. This system encompasses a whole chain of processes for digital video databases, ranging from distributed content production to acquire MPEG-7 metadata (including speech-and video analysis) to the deployment and access to the video database by end users. This system has been developed as an application for the next generation Internet. The end-user application provides distributed search engines, tools to browse and analyze videos, and playlist functionalities. The tools have been developed using a user-centered design approach, to assure usability for the students and teachers in the pilot project.
